5kW Solar Home Power Systems: Your Complete Guide

5kW Solar Home Power Systems: Your Complete Guide

You know, when the Johnson family in Arizona first considered solar, they asked me: "Is a 5kW system really enough?" Well, here's the thing - the average U.S. household consumes about 900 kWh monthly. A properly configured 5kW inverter setup can generate 500-650 kWh depending on location, covering 60-80% of needs. Projected Cost of Home Solar Systems

Projected Cost of Home Solar Systems

Let's cut through the noise – the average home solar system in the U.S. now costs $2.50-$3.50 per watt installed. But wait, no... actually, that's before factoring in the new federal tax credits. What does that mean for real homeowners? If you're installing a typical 6kW system, you're looking at $15,000-$21,000 upfront, but only $10,500-$14,700 after incentives.
